Output 42ab543fe8c0d72a4b43b7b6986311ca3e4c70d3554414c113ad9c2dc8a94e12:14

value
2402435864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d264544048d2fdad91ad37c79cb63a1a8d132e0b OP_EQUAL
address
3LsU1pKPv5KRe7DH6jeBqPMQKdZgCPPP1D
transaction
42ab543fe8c0d72a4b43b7b6986311ca3e4c70d3554414c113ad9c2dc8a94e12
spent
true